Secret Considerations When Choosing Bunk Beds
Choosing the ideal bunk bed surpasses looks. Here are some essential factors to consider:
Safety Features
Security is critical when it pertains to children's furnishings. Look for the following features:
- Guardrails: Ensure that the upper bunk has durable guardrails to prevent falls.
- Sturdy Construction: Choose bunk beds made of durable materials such as hardwood or metal.
- Ladder Design: A safe, easy-to-climb ladder is important, especially for younger kids.
- Weight Limits: Pay attention to the optimum weight capability of the bunk bed.
Bed mattress Compatibility
Not all bed mattress appropriate for bunk beds. Make sure that the bed mattress fits snugly within the frame and fulfills safety standards. The density of the mattress need to likewise permit sufficient guardrail height.
Age Appropriateness

Room Size and Layout
Before acquiring, measure your kid's space to guarantee that the bunk bed fits easily. Enable enough space around the bed for ease of movement and availability.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are bunk beds safe for young children?
While bunk beds can be safe, it's vital to ensure that children are old enough to use them responsibly. Manufacturers frequently advise that kids under the age of six must not inhabit the upper bunk.
2. How can I make a bunk bed safer?
To improve safety, set up guardrails, ensure the ladder is stable, and frequently inspect the bed for loose screws or broken parts. It's likewise advisable to use mattresses that fit securely within the bed frame.

4. What mattress thickness is suggested for bunk beds?
Usually, a bed mattress density of 6 to 8 inches is perfect for upper bunk beds. Ensure that the mattress fits snugly within the frame and does not surpass the height of the guardrails.
